Catholic Charities holding summer fundraisers

TERRE HAUTE, Ind. (WTWO/WAWV) — Catholic Charities is a local organization that helps food insecure individuals get the help they need. This summer, they are hosting a number of fundraising events to help with that cause, that they say they need now more than ever. A recent study by Feeding America shows that people in West Central Indiana are struggling. Jennifer Tames is the Assistant Agency Director for Catholic Charities. She said the results of the study show Vigo County has a problem. 'Vigo County ranks the fourth highest in the percentage of food insecure individuals across the state of Indiana and the third highest in the percentage of children who are food insecure', Tames said. To help this issue, Catholic Charities is holding two upcoming fundraisers. The first, the Quick Quack Trail Run. 'It's not a road race where people are looking to get their best time. It's a race that is going to be taking place at Griffin Bike Park on June 21st', Tames said. 'We're using the bike trails there that include things like a water bridge over a pond, moguls, hills, and just all sorts of fun parts of running a trail.' Another event this summer is the Rubber Duck Regatta. Jessica Murphy, Development Manager for Catholic Charities, said residents can adopt a duck for a chance at a cash prize. 'On the 4th of July, you'll have an opportunity to win $10,000 through the Rubber Duck Regatta', Murphy said. 'Misco, our good friends, release upwards of 15,000 rubber ducks at Fairbanks Park. The winning duck is chosen at random.' Both events will raise money for Catholic Charities to help food insecure individuals in the local community. 'We know that our community members step up every time we ask and we appreciate that because we can't provide the services of Catholic Charities without the community coming together to provide the funds for that', Tames said. Catholic Charities hosts monthly family fun night with dinner

TERRE HAUTE, Ind. (WTWO/WAWV) — Wednesday night, the Ryves Youth Center held its monthly family fun night. The event was held from 4:30 to 6 p.m. Attendees were able to enjoy a dinner prepared by Chef Naomi Smith, and the first 100 families that show up will receive a Drive and Dish Produce Box and one dozen eggs. Assistant Agency Director for Catholic Charities, Jennifer Tames, said Wednesday night was different than other family nights. 'Normally, our families are used to coming in and going through our cafeteria line, but we think that it is important to show respect and dignity to all of our neighbors. So, we have got some volunteers who are going to be there this evening, who are going to be serving a sit-down meal,' said Tames. Also, at the dinner, representatives from Duke Energy will be on-site to share ways to save on your electric bill and discuss incentive programs. Duke Energy District Manager, Rick Burger, said Wednesday night was a chance for Duke Energy to have one-on-one time with customers who need help. 'We're just proud to sit down and really meet and greet with our customers. We are starting to do a lot more of this, which is exciting because I think it builds that trust with us,' said Burger.
